Republican leaders in the Connecticut General Assembly have written to U.S. Attorney General Pamela Bondi today to formally request a federal investigation into whether election crimes in Bridgeport are part of a larger, coordinated effort to defraud voters statewide. Following the recent arrest of Democratic Bridgeport City Councilman Alfredo Castillo on multiple election-related charges, GOP lawmakers are urging federal officials to examine whether the fraudulent tactics uncovered in Bridgeport—ballot tampering, forgery, coercion, and the registration of illegal voters—are being replicated elsewhere in Connecticut. “Councilman Castillo’s own words suggest a broader operation at play, involving efforts to benefit high-profile Democratic candidates at the state and federal levels,” said House Republican Leader Vincent Candelora. “We cannot ignore the possibility that these corrupt…
BRIDGEPORT—A tense situation unfolded early Tuesday morning when Bridgeport Police responded to a noise complaint on the 100 block of Rennel Street around 4 a.m. Upon arrival, officers observed an individual in possession of a firearm, prompting them to call in the Emergency Services Unit (ESU). Witnesses reported that before police intervention, the man, later identified as Eric Renteria, had allegedly chased a naked woman from the home. As officers secured the area, residents were evacuated, and a perimeter was established. Police say Renteria was acting erratically with the firearm and refused to comply when he eventually exited the residence hours later. Officers deployed non-lethal measures to subdue him safely. State Senator Stephen Harding issued a statement late Tuesday night after law enforcement responded to a bomb threat at his residence. "Thank you to our state and local police for their work in responding to this threat. We are safe, and we are grateful to law enforcement for their professionalism and dedication," Harding said. He expressed appreciation for the Brookfield Police, State Police, and Capitol Police, commending their swift action and reassurance during a difficult time. Harding called the incident a “distraction” and emphasized his continued commitment to key issues affecting Connecticut families. "All families in Connecticut deserve to feel safe. https://www.youtube.com/watch?v=73i_5uxKFLs Bridgeport officials and developers gathered today to announce the upcoming Steel Point Express, a state-of-the-art gas station and car wash that will be a major addition to the Steel Point redevelopment project. The facility, which will span over two acres, is set to feature a variety of amenities aimed at enhancing convenience and service for local residents and visitors alike. Bobby Kristoff of Bridgeport Landing Development shared details of the project, emphasizing its first-class design and comprehensive offerings. The development will include a full-service gas station, a modern car wash, and a drive-through Dunkin’ Donuts.
